Study Uncovers Alarming Lack of Management in Workforce Control

   Published 2009-05-13

Orlando, Fla. — May 13
A Workforce Trends Study, commissioned by Yoh Talent Solutions, found that companies actually have much less control of their workforces than they believe. Roughly 70 percent of business leaders surveyed reported their companies have strategic workforce plans in place, but on average, only 25 percent have the ability to calculate spend and ROI outside their full-time employee bases.

"Organizational efficiencies and savings can be effectively achieved through a re-evaluation of the entire workforce," said Bill Yoh, president and CEO of Yoh. "Companies rarely evaluate the cost savings that can be achieved by placing control mechanisms in key workforce areas: professional temporary workers, independent contractors, consultants and individuals contributing through statements of work. But by evaluating the entire workforce, companies are placing themselves in a position to succeed, especially in today's changing economy."

The Workforce Trends Study was completed by more than 150 business leaders from leading companies nationwide in the first quarter of 2009. It identified how managing a seamless workforce in today's shifting global economy impacts a company's approach to comprehensive talent management.

"As margins shrink and business volatility increases, organizations are becoming increasingly creative with the composition of their workforce," said Dana Shaw, executive director of Strategic Solutions at Staffing Industry Analysts.

"While the value of incorporating non-employees into the workforce is well-understood, we agree the optimal level of their use is less known. Complicating matters further are differing labor laws and work cultures around the globe, each presenting a unique set of challenges and opportunities for leveraging the flexible workforce."

The survey also examined organizations' strategies in creating responsive and productive workforces, including flexible workers. Results show workforces are fragmented, lacking centralized management and are not optimized to withstand economic turmoil or support organizational excellence.

Yoh Talent Solutions, a provider of talent and outsourcing services, will announce the complete results of the Workforce Trends Study at the Sapphire 2009 conference.
